Rose Festival begins in Chandigarh

Friday - February 22, 2019 7:12 pm , Category : ART & LITERATURE
Chandigarh, Feb 22 (IANS) The 47th Rose Festival began at the Rose Garden here on Friday, after paying homage to CRPF troopers who were killed in the Pulwama terror attack in Jammu and Kashmir on February 14.
The three-day festival, which attracts thousands of people from the region, was inaugurated by Chandigarh Member of Parliament (MP) Kirron Kher.
The Chandigarh Municipal Corporation dedicated the Rose Festival to the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) troopers dying in the terror attack.
A neatly arranged enclosure right in front of the entry gate has been installed that displays the photographs of 40 CRPF jawans decorated with white wreaths.
During the festival, patriotic programmes will pay tributes to the martyrs at the Rose Garden, a spokesman of the municipal corporation said.
Kher said that the corporation has taken a good initiative to pay respects and homage to the slain troopers.
